ROAD RULES 2014 - REG 224

Using horns and similar warning devices

224 Using horns and similar warning devices

A driver must not use, or allow to be used, a horn, or similar warning device, fitted to or in the driver's vehicle unless--

(a) it is necessary to use the horn, or warning device, to warn other road users or animals of the approach or position of the vehicle, or
(b) the horn, or warning device, is being used as part of an anti-theft device, or an alcohol interlock device, fitted to the vehicle.
: Maximum penalty--20 penalty units.
Note 1 :
"Driver's vehicle" and
"alcohol interlock device" are defined in the Dictionary and
"road user" is defined in rule 14.
Note 2 :
"Driver" includes a person in control of a vehicle--see the definition of
"drive" in the Dictionary.
